Sports therapy involves the prevention, treatment and rehabilitation
of musculoskeletal injuries with manual therapy rehabilitation techniques.
These injuries can be sports related or from work or home. In addition
to treatment and rehabilitation, the cause of the problem will be identified
and the sports therapist will implement prevention strategies in order
to reduce the risk of the problem recurring.
'Hands-on' treatment techniques used include soft tissue massage and mobilisation, ultrasound, taping and rehabilitation exercises to promote flexibility, mobility, strength, stability and muscle balance. In conjunction with this hands-on approach, fitness programmes and nutritional advice can also be provided to improve your health, making your recovery more complete and giving you back control.
